Help with sectors of circles
Inessa05 [86]

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

The perimeter is the arc length plus the two radius lines.

Arc length is:

s = (θ/360) 2πr

So the perimeter is:

P = (θ/360) 2πr + 2r

Given that θ=135 and r = 11:

P = (135/360) 2π(11) + 2(11)

P = 8.25π + 22

P ≈ 47.9

So the perimeter is greater than 47.5 cm.

Write an expression that is equivalent to (3x-2)-x^2+2x+5), combing like terms
ss7ja [257]

Answer:

-x^2+5x+3

Step-by-step explanation:

Remove unnecessary parenthesis.

3x-2-x^2+2x+5

Collect like terms.

5x+3-x^2

Use the commutative property to reorder the terms.

-x^2+5x+3
